Do bed bugs live in carpet. Bed Bugs. Another one of the most common types of bugs that live in your carpet is bed bugs. Many people believe that bed bugs are only in the bed, but they also live in carpets. Bed bugs are flat, oval, and don’t have wings. Bed bugs are most likely to come out at night, and they do bite. Simply fold up your rug and put it in a ZappBug for heat treatment, which will kill bed bugs in all life stages. Alternatively, you can put the rug into your dryer on high heat for at least 45 minutes. This too is effective heat treatment and will kill bed bugs. Vacuum the infested rooms. Vacuuming the carpet removes debris, bug droppings and a portion of the bugs. Run the vacuum across every inch of the carpet. Use the suction tube attachment to remove items and clinging bugs trapped in small gaps. Use the brush attachment in a scraping motion to remove access debris and bugs. The main difference between them is that bed bugs feed on human blood, while carpet beetles eat plants and other fibrous materials. This … luxe cosmetics lash lift reviewapartment move out cleaning Bed bugs, Cimex lectularius, are small, reddish-brown insects with flat, oval-shaped bodies and six legs. Adults are one-fourth of an inch long, but eggs and nymphs are only one-sixteenth of an inch in length.
